A Freedom ofInformation request was filed Oct. 17, 2007 regarding O.K. Foods, Inc. “picnic”at Ben Geren Park, Fort Smith, Arkansas, where an estimated 3,500-4,000Hispanics, mostly illegal aliens, were in attendance.

The FOIasked for the following:

1.      Correspondence between SheriffAtkinson & O.K. Foods, Inc. or Russ Bragg, or Collier Wenderoth.

2.      Any orders or directives to Sheriff’spersonnel with references to providing officers at the picnic Sept. 29, 2007

3.      Copies of documents showing financialarrangements or costs for providing officers at the picnic

4.      Copies of any correspondence betweenthe Sheriff’s office and the Sebastian County Judge’s office.

5.      There were other questions asked andcan be seen at arkansasfreedom.net

The Sheriff’soffice responded in 1 ½ sentences. “No records exist as requested in items 1-5in your letter.” “If I can be of any service to your (sic), please contact me”. Signed “Respectively, Tom Young, ChiefDeputy”.   How do they know who to pay orhow much if they don’t keep records, much less where and for what purpose theirvehicles were used? His answer can only be construed as a cover-up. I wouldpoint out to Young, regarding his response, that mine was not a letter but aFreedom of Information request. 

It turns outthat the county sheriff’s office from on-sight observances at the picnic hadnumerous and various types of county vehicles and onsite personnel.   Deputies were commandeering most of the parkfor the 3 day event.  Officers wereperforming traffic control on the highway leading into the park. It remainsunknown who cleaned up the park and who paid for it.  Additionally, there were a number of publicschool buses providing unknown services.

The authority for Sheriffs and other local lawenforcement officers to detain and charge illegal aliens and those whofacilitate their continuing presence in the United States is contained inexisting law and constitutional authority.  It does not appear to dependon Executive order or orders of the Chief of Homeland Security.

THE LAW:

Federal Immigration and Nationality Act

Section 8 USC 1324(a)(1)(A)(iv)(b)(iii)

“Any person who . . . encouragesor induces an alien to . . . reside . . . knowing or in reckless disregard of the fact that such . .. residence is . . . in violation of law, shall be punished as provided . . . for each alien in respect towhom such a violation occurs . . . fined under title 18 . . .imprisoned not more than 5 years, or both.”

(Everything we need to secure ourborders & sovereignty is contained in the rest of 8 USC)
